I am loving my G2 but have been having trouble sending picture texts. I stopped into a Verizon store last night and the guy who helped me went into my settings and said he enabled roaming and that after I did the update it might have knocked the roaming out. He said I should be set. I tried one and it worked. Subsequent ones aren't working, though. One thing I thought of is that the file size is too big when taking from the 13MP camera. I bumped it down to 10MP and one went through, but not others. I just can't quite narrow down the problem. My 14-day trial is up on Monday so I want to be sure I'm keeping this, but the text thing has me puzzled. I'm hoping there is a setting somewhere to alleviate this.

Any ideas?

Yesterday I experimented with turning off wifi when sending, because others had suggested that on various forums. That didn't work. I went into SMS and MMS settings and unchecked the box for preserving image size, which should then allow it to be sent as a 640 x 480 in text, which is fine with me. I also made sure there was no sending size limit set up. Today I did a few test ones and they went through, so maybe I'm going to be okay. It is always random so I never know when trouble will creep up. I put in a network extender yesterday to help with our 3G signal in the house, too.
